Munters

Munters is a global leader in energy-efficient air treatment and climate solutions. Using innovative technologies, we create the perfect climate for customers in a wide range of industries. We have been defining the future of air treatment since 1955. Today, 3,940 employees carry out manufacturing and sales in more than 30 countries. Munters Group AB reported annual net sales of SEK 10.4 billion in 2022 and is listed on Nasdaq Stockholm.

Associate Field Service Engineer

About the role
We are looking for an Associate Field Service Engineer to join Munters and contribute to solving technical challenges close to the customer and turning field insight into better solutions. This P4 role is part of the Field Service Engineering job family and is designed for someone who can owns defined deliverables, customer or stakeholder interactions, and continuous improvements while works independently under general supervision.

Your main responsibilities
- Provide technical advice and field-service engineering support to customers and internal stakeholders.
- Support commissioning, installation, testing, troubleshooting, and optimization of Munters products and equipment.
- Identify and correct problems associated with start-up, operation, performance, reliability, or serviceability.
- Recommend product, equipment, process, or service improvements that meet customer needs and Munters standards.
- Develop constructive customer relationships that support safe delivery, issue resolution, and future business.
- Document technical findings, service activities, lessons learned, and improvement opportunities.

What we are looking for
- Technical engineering understanding with the ability to diagnose, explain, and solve customer and equipment issues.
- Ability to work safely and systematically in field, customer, and project environments.
- Customer-facing communication skills and the ability to translate technical findings into practical recommendations.
- Structured documentation, reporting, and collaboration with service, sales, product, and engineering teams.
- Education typically aligned with: University degree, Specialized schooling.
- Relevant experience typically: 2-4 years.
